Node.js is a platform that allows developers to build and run applications on a server-side environment. It is also one of the most popular programming languages out there, with more than 100,000 developers using it daily. Node.js training Indore can help you in many ways:
- You can use Node.js for your personal projects or even for your job at the same time.
- You can learn about JavaScript and how to build web apps with Node.js.
- You will have a better understanding of how web apps work, which will make you more marketable.
- You will have the ability to develop apps at a much faster speed and scale.
- You will get high-paying Jobs by just finishing your course.
- You will get certification for better career options.
What is Node.js?
Node.js is an open-source, cross-platform runtime environment for building server-side and networking applications.
Node.js is a JavaScript runtime built on Chrome’s V8 JavaScript engine and Google’s libuv library that uses an event-driven, non-blocking I/O model that makes it lightweight and efficient.
It has the ability to run without requiring a server process, but because it uses an event loop, Node.js can be used to create servers as well as single-page applications (SPAs).
The most popular language with Node.js is JavaScript which makes up the majority of the language’s core libraries and modules.
How Does it Work?
Node.js is an open-source, cross-platform runtime environment for server-side and networking applications. Node.js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ient for many use cases, such as web servers, real-time web applications, network devices, mobile apps, and devices that need to be responsive in real-time.
Node.js uses asynchronous I/O (AIO) which means your program can continue running while waiting for data from the network or disk to arrive in memory or on the screen (or any other place). This makes Node.js well suited for use cases where you need to process data asynchronously without blocking the main thread of execution like web servers do with HTTP requests or real-time web apps do with AJAX calls.
What is Node.js used for?
Node.js uses an event-driven, non-blocking I/O model that makes it lightweight and efficient for use in web applications.
Node.js has a number of uses, including:
Asynchronous programming:
Node.js allows developers to create asynchronous programs with high throughput and low latency, making Node an ideal platform for real-time applications like chat systems, online games, and financial trading systems.
Web Server:
A node can be used as a web server through the use of the built-in HTTP or HTTPS servers, or by utilizing the popular Express framework to build enterprise-grade web servers in C# or Java.
Frontend Development:
The combination of V8’s performance features and the growing ecosystem of node packages make it possible to build complex frontend applications with ease using tools like React Native and Electron.JS.
What Kind of Apps Can You Build With Node.JS?
Node JS is a platform for building server-side and networking applications. It is a JavaScript runtime built on Chrome’s V8 JavaScript engine. Node JS applications are written in JavaScript, HTML, and CSS.
Node JS is used in a wide range of industries including banking, healthcare, retail, government, and education. It can be used to build web servers that are able to handle the high traffic load or APIs that can be integrated with other apps. It also has strong support for database operations which makes it useful for some web applications like CRM systems or e-commerce platforms.
You can also build chatbots with node.js which is helpful when you want your users to use chat as their primary interface instead of the website or app.
Here are the other types of applications that can build with Node.js:
- Blog Applications
- Event-driven applications
- Streaming App
- Single-Page Application
- Social Media Platform
- Advanced Fintech App
- Remote Working Tool
- IoT
- Online Payment App
How to Become a Certified Node.JS Developer in India?
India is a hub for software development. The country has been witnessing huge growth in the Node.JS software development market. In order to become a Node.JS Certified Developer, you need to have some basic knowledge of the Java programming language and working experience with JavaScript, HTML, and CSS.
Entry-level developers can learn the basics of Node.js through online tutorials and courses from various organizations like CodersID in Indore.
In order to become a Node.JS developer in India, you must have the following skills:
JavaScript knowledge – You should be able to write code in JavaScript or know the basics of JavaScript programming language.
Basic Coding knowledge – You should be able to write code in a language like C, Java, or Python. A basic understanding of web development.
Knowledge of Node.JS – Some knowledge of Git is required for learning about code versioning tools and using GitHub. Some basic knowledge about Linux is required as you will be using this to run the command line terminal in order to learn the commands and test out your work.
How Do You Start learning NodeJS?
Learning Node.js is easier than you might think. This is because Node.js has a very simple syntax, and it can be easily learned by beginners.
Node.js is a server-side JavaScript environment that can run anywhere, from your mobile device to the cloud or on your Raspberry Pi too! It is an open-source platform for building fast, scalable network applications using JavaScript and the Google Chrome browser.
With Node JS you can create web servers that are lightweight, fast, and easy to maintain due to its asynchronous I/O model!
NodeJS offers a lot of advantages over other programming languages, such as being lightweight and easy to learn. NodeJS can be run in the browser, on the server, or both. If you want to learn NodeJS but do not know where to start, you can enroll in CodersID institute’s Node.js training course offered by their expert instructors who have years of experience with this language.
Node has a number of Advantages Over Other Platforms:
-
It’s easy to learn because it uses JavaScript as its language.
-
It’s fast because it uses an event-driven, non-blocking I/O model.
-
It doesn’t require much memory.
-
It’s simple to install and configure.
What type of certification Is There For the Node.js full course?
At the end of the Node.js certification course, you will receive a certificate that is recognized by over 100 companies and universities worldwide.. It uses an event-driven, non-blocking I/O model that makes it lightweight and efficient, perfect for data-intensive real-time applications such as web servers, chat applications, or games.
The Node.js certification course in Indore is designed to teach you how to write code using Node.js from scratch and help you get your first job in the industry after completing this course successfully.
Best Node.js Training and Certification Institute in India
CodersID is one of the leading Node.js training institutes in India that offers offline training courses for beginners to professionals.
The company was founded in 2022 by the team of GraffersID which is the best IT company In Indore to provide quality training courses for developers and IT professionals. If you are looking for a career that will allow you to work with cutting-edge technologies, then this course is for you!